>> Hi Jake,
>>
>> when trying Docker Containers inside Virtuozzo 7 Containers, please make
>> sure you have
>> kernel 3.10.0-327.18.2.vz7.14.7 or later.
>>
>> And if there are any issues with Docker application template, please let us
>> know,
>> but in fact it's enough to:
>> * load "veth", "overlay" kernel modules on the host
>> * enable full netfilters for the VZ 7 CT (to be run on a stopped Container):
>>    # prlctl set $CTID --netfilter=full
>>
>> And after that install and use Docker inside a VZ7 CT like it's done on any
>> full OS without Docker application template installation.

>>>> You can try to create container from centos-7-x86_64 template and then
>>>> install docker app template there:
>>>>
>>>> # vzctl create 111 --ostemplate centos-7-x86_64
>>>> # vzctl start 111
>>>> # vzpkg install 111 docker
>>>>
>>>> It can require some preparations though; pre-install script checks them
>>>> and
>>>> refuses to proceed if anything is wrong. Currently it checks that
>>>> "bridge:on" feature is set and netfilter is set to "full"
>>>>
>>>> (https://src.openvz.org/projects/OVZT/repos/centos-7-x86_64-ez/browse/docker_pre-install-hn#42).
